上海扎啤机设备:C# 数据库连接问题

来源:百度文库 编辑:神马品牌网 时间:2024/03/29 15:24:42
为什么我用c#连接数据库有些语句有问题啊,,但是这个语句在access中也没问题,,例如"select * from User"就不能执行,,但是这个语句在access中就能用,,后来我该了User的名字,,那么就能用了,,现在我用
SELECT Flight.Flight_ID, Flyline.Origination, Flyline.Destination, Flight.Fligh_time, Flight.Fligh_delay, Flight.Weeks, Company.Name FROM (Flyline INNER JOIN Flight ON Flyline.Flyline_ID = Flight.Flyline_ID) INNER JOIN Company ON Flight.Company_ID = Company.Company_ID where Flight.Flight_ID='FL1-001' and Flyline.Origination='城市1' and Flyline.Destination='城市2' and Flight.Weeks like '*1*'
这句,,问题应该在like或者*这里,,但是我要用到这2 个,,现在不知道怎么改~~~

(Flyline INNER JOIN Flight ON Flyline.Flyline_ID = Flight.Flyline_ID)两边的括号应该可以去掉。

另外,like '*1*' 换成like '%1%',如果flight.weeks字段为三位数的话,那么换成like '_1_'